SUMMARY Under the direction of the Charge Nurse, DSD and/or DON, the CNA is responsible for performing routine patient/resident care according to policies and procedures and within acceptable nursing standards.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following.
Other duties may be assigned.
Provides quality Customer Service efficiently to residents, families, co-workers and vendors in a manner to ensure satisfaction.
Arrives to work on time, in proper clean uniform, good personal hygiene and with nametag visible.
Uses equipment correctly and safely in performing patient/resident care.
Follows infection control techniques in performing patient/resident care.
Observes and reports signs and symptoms of changes in condition.
Exchanges information necessary for quality patient/resident care.
Prioritizes patient/resident activities based on current care needs.
Maintains all documentation as required by Federal and State regulations and Company policy.
Performs all duties in a safe and efficient manner.
Wears safety equipment as required for the job.
Reports any safety hazards and/or accidents to supervisor.
Follows highest standards of cleanliness.
Follows all federal, state and corporate policies, health codes and guidelines in preparation and handling of foodstuffs.
Attends all mandatory in-service meetings.
Complies with all department and facilities policies and procedures.

Primary Purpose of the Role
The Production Graphics Specialist helps our Art and Production Teams ensure our client artwork is received and print-ready.
This involves ensuring all custom graphics will translate well to our various print mediums and are compatible with our printing methods (offset print, flexographic print).
This may require editing graphics using the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ign).
In addition to these pre-press functions, this position also assists in our marketing efforts by supporting our Sales Team with design of marketing materials (agendas, handouts, graphics for presentations, etc.).
Essential Job Duties
* Receive and verify all custom art from customers is production ready
* Edit and create custom art that translates well to porous print medium
* Work closely with the Art Department Team as a cross-trained backup in other functions including printing plate creation
* Monitor and coordinate the submission of custom art and proofs to customers
* Work closely with the Customer Service and Sales Teams on setup of custom items into our production system
* Assist the Sales Team in marketing efforts by creating and editing marketing collateral (brochures, flyers, presentations, agendas, etc.)
